Partnership and Cooperation Agreement (PCA, 1997) Title IX - Cultural cooperation ARTICLE 85. 1. The Parties undertake to promote cultural cooperation with the aim of reinforcing the existing links between their peoples and to encourage the mutual knowledge of their respective languages and cultures while respecting creative freedom and reciprocal access to cultural values. 2. Cooperation shall cover in particular the following areas: exchange of information and experience in the field of conservation and protection of monuments and sites (architectural heritage); cultural exchanges between institutions, artists and other persons working in the area of culture; translation of literary works. 3. The Cooperation Council may make recommendations for the implementation of this Article.

Road Maps for the Four Common Spaces and culture 2003 EU-Russia Summit in St. Petersburg - adoption of the Four Common Spaces -Common Economic Space -Common Space of Freedom, Security and Justice -Common space of Cooperation in the Field of External Security -Common space on Research, Education and Culture 2005 EU-Russia Summit in Moscow - adoption of the Road Maps for the Four Common Spaces 2006 EU-Russia Expert Meeting, Kajaani - promotion of the implementation of the Fourth Road Map

Culture Road Map In order to pursue this overall objective, the following activities are regarded as prospective: Assessing the possibility of developing a cooperation programme

Framework for financing mentioned in the Road Map Assessing the possibility of developing a cooperation programme within the framework of the relevant EU external relations instrument

To promote a structured approach to cultural cooperation between the enlarged EU and Russia, to foster the creativity and mobility of artists, public access to culture, the dissemination of art and culture, intercultural dialogue and knowledge of the history and cultural heritage of the peoples of Europe.

To strengthen and enhance the European identity on the basis of common values, including freedom of expression, democratic functioning of the media, respect of human rights including the rights of persons belonging to minorities and promotion of cultural and linguistic diversity as a basis of vitality of civil society in Europe without dividing lines.

To develop cooperation between the cultural industries of the EU and Russia in order to increase both their cultural and economic impact.
